Ingredients for Your Sticky Miso Salmon Bowl
To create the best salmon bowl, you’ll need some basic ingredients that are easy to find. Here’s what you’ll require:
Main Ingredients
- 2 salmon fillets (about 6 ounces each)
- 2 tablespoons miso paste (white or red according to preference)
- 1 tablespoon honey (adjust for sweetness)
- 1 tablespoon soy sauce (or tamari for gluten-free)
- 1 teaspoon sesame oil
- 1 teaspoon minced garlic
- 1 teaspoon minced ginger
For Serving
- Cooked rice (white, brown, or cauliflower rice)
- Fresh vegetables (like cucumber, avocado, or edamame)
- Green onions, chopped for garnish
- Sesame seeds for garnish
Instructions: How to Make the Best Sticky Miso Salmon
Creating this easy salmon recipe is a breeze! Follow these step-by-step instructions for sticky, caramelized perfection:
Step 1: Prepare the Marinade
In a bowl, whisk together the miso paste, honey, soy sauce, sesame oil, minced garlic, and ginger until smooth. This marinade is the key to infusing your salmon with rich, umami flavors.
Step 2: Marinate the Salmon
Place the salmon fillets in a shallow dish, skin side down. Pour the marinade over the fillets, ensuring they are well-coated. Let them marinate for at least 15 minutes — the longer, the better for those intense flavors!
Step 3: Cook the Salmon
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up. Place the marinated salmon on the sheet and bake for 12-15 minutes or until the salmon flakes easily with a fork. For an extra touch, broil for the last 2-3 minutes to get that sticky glaze.
Step 4: Assemble Your Bowl
While the salmon bakes, cook your rice according to the package instructions. Once everything is ready, it’s time to assemble your bowl! Start with a generous scoop of rice, top it with the baked salmon, and pile on your favorite fresh veggies. Finish it off with a sprinkle of sesame seeds and chopped green onions.
Tips and Variations for Your Sticky Miso Salmon Bowl
Customize Your Bowl
-
Choose Your Base: Although rice is a traditional choice, feel free to substitute with quinoa, zoodles (zucchini noodles), or even leafy greens for a lighter option.
-
Add a Crunch: For added texture, consider adding some crushed nuts or seeds like pumpkin seeds or slivered almonds.
-
Spice It Up: If you enjoy a bit of heat, sprinkle some red pepper flakes or drizzle sriracha for a fiery finish.
